A copy of the contractor’s Workmen’s compensation and liability insurance must be submitted with application.  The liability must name the Town of Blooming Grove as Certificate Holder AND Additional Insured  

  ALTERATIONS – Structural alterations will require two sets of stamped architectural/engineer plans.     

  Non-structural requires a sketch and detailed description of work to be done.  Must show schematic for

  any plumbing/electrical work to be done.

WINDOWSEnergy ratings for the new windows must be submitted with applicationIf you need to do any framing work, a description of work to be done and size wood to be used must be submitted. 

ROOFOnly two (2) layers of roof tile are permitted.  Plans may be necessary if you are replacing any rafters.  You must schedule a framing inspection (if applicable) and a final inspection.

OIL TANK – If abandoning, submit sketch showing location of abandoned tank with measurements from house, manifest stating what work was done and certify proper disposal of any sludge.  If removing, must state/show location of new oil tank, manifest certifying proper disposal of tank/sludge

DEMOLITIONA final inspection must be scheduled to ensure that all construction debris and garbage has been properly cleared before the permit can be closed.

PLEASE BE ADVISED:  It is the owner/applicant’s responsibility to submit proper paperwork, schedule inspections and re-inspections (if necessary) and to properly close out the permit.  A building permit expires one year from the issue date.  There will be a $75.00 fee to close out and issue a CO or CC for an expired permit.
